.landing.svelte-1uha8ag{justify-content:center;align-items:center;min-height:100dvh;padding:2rem 1.5rem;display:flex}.hero.svelte-1uha8ag{text-align:center;width:100%;max-width:460px}.logo-title.svelte-1uha8ag{font-family:var(--font-logo);color:var(--color-primary);letter-spacing:.01em;font-size:4rem}.tagline.svelte-1uha8ag{color:var(--color-text-muted);margin-top:.5rem;margin-bottom:2.5rem;font-size:1.15rem}.signup.svelte-1uha8ag{flex-direction:column;gap:.75rem;display:flex}.signup.svelte-1uha8ag input:where(.svelte-1uha8ag){border-radius:var(--radius-sm);border:.6px solid var(--color-green-border);background:var(--color-surface);color:var(--color-text);padding:.75rem 1rem;font-family:inherit;font-size:1rem}.signup.svelte-1uha8ag input:where(.svelte-1uha8ag):focus{outline:2px solid var(--color-primary);outline-offset:1px}.signup.svelte-1uha8ag button:where(.svelte-1uha8ag){border-radius:var(--radius-sm);background:var(--color-primary);color:var(--color-lemon-100);cursor:pointer;border:none;padding:.75rem 1rem;font-family:inherit;font-size:1rem;font-weight:600}.signup.svelte-1uha8ag button:where(.svelte-1uha8ag):hover:not(:disabled){background:var(--color-primary-hover)}.signup.svelte-1uha8ag button:where(.svelte-1uha8ag):disabled{opacity:.6;cursor:not-allowed}.disclosure.svelte-1uha8ag{color:var(--color-text-muted);text-align:left;margin-top:.25rem;font-size:.8rem;line-height:1.5}.disclosure.svelte-1uha8ag a:where(.svelte-1uha8ag){color:var(--color-primary)}.success.svelte-1uha8ag{color:var(--color-primary);font-size:1rem;font-weight:500}.error.svelte-1uha8ag{color:#b00020;margin-top:.75rem;font-size:.9rem}.sr-only.svelte-1uha8ag{clip:rect(0, 0, 0, 0);white-space:nowrap;border:0;width:1px;height:1px;margin:-1px;padding:0;position:absolute;overflow:hidden}
